Auto merge of #128123 - ehuss:tidy-rustbook-submodule, r=Mark-Simulacrum
Fix tidy check if book submodule is not checked out

This fixes tidy in a checkout without submodules. https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/pull/127786 added a new cargo workspace, and the corresponding checks in tidy. There is code in tidy to skip those checks if the submodule is checked out, but that code assumed the root of the workspace was also the root of the submodule. With `rustbook`, the root is `src/tools/rustbook`, but the submodules it needs are in the `src/doc` directory.

The solution here is to explicitly list which submodules are needed instead of assuming the root is also the submodule.
